LUCKNOW: BSP president Mayawati on Saturday asked the Uttar Pradesh government to pay proper attention on testing and cleanliness in hospitals as the number of coronavirus cases continue to surge. She shared her advice on social media.

The comments come a day after the state witnessed a record 50 deaths and 2,667 new infections, taking the toll to 1,348 and tally to 60,771.

BSP President Mayawati:

She asked Uttar Pradesh government to pay extra attention towards COVID testing. She shared a tweet on social media.

"In view of the daily rise of corona epidemic in country's largest state Uttar Pradesh, the government should immediately give proper attention to corona testing, facilities in hospitals and cleanliness in COVID centres. This is the demand of the BSP," Mayawati tweeted.

COVID Cases:

Uttar Pradesh recorded its highest single-day jump of 2,712 new Covid-19 cases in the past 24 hours. Taking the total number of positive cases in the state to 60,771 till date.

Covid-related deaths also saw the highest single-day jump of 50 — the fourth highest in the country — taking the toll to 1,348 in the state — the sixth highest in the country.

As per the state health bulletin, a total of 37,712 patients have been discharged in the state with over 1,900 patients recovering in the past 24 hours.
